Description of 5-Axis CNC Turning Excellence Manufacturer Complex Curves &
Micron-Level Accuracy Control
5-axis CNC turning technology—a manufacturing process that
simultaneously controls five axes (X, Y, Z linear motion + two
rotational axes) to machine intricate 3D geometries with
micron-level precision (tolerances ≤0.001mm). Unlike traditional
3-axis turning, 5-axis systems enable single-setup machining of
complex curves, angles, and undercuts, eliminating the need for
multiple repositioning and reducing human error. This capability is
critical for industries requiring bespoke, high-precision
components, such as aerospace turbine blades, medical prosthetics
with organic contours, and automotive transmission parts with
compound angles.

Our Advantages
Unmatched Geometric Complexity
Enables one-step machining of compound curves, helical profiles,
and multi-angled surfaces that are impossible to achieve with
3-axis systems. For example, a 5-axis CNC lathe can machine a
turbine blade’s airfoil contour and root interface in a single
clamping, avoiding alignment errors from repositioning. This
reduces part complexity and enhances structural integrity.
Hyper-Precision with Real-Time Monitoring
Integrates advanced metrology tools (e.g., in-process laser
scanning, dynamic tool compensation) to maintain micron-level
accuracy across thousands of parts. AI-driven quality checks detect
deviations in real time, adjusting parameters to compensate for
tool wear or thermal expansion. This ensures consistent dimensional
control from prototype to mass production, critical for medical
implants or optical components.
Reduced Lead Time & Cost Efficiency
Single-setup machining minimizes non-cutting time (e.g.,
repositioning, fixture changes), accelerating prototype validation
(e.g., 48-hour turnaround for first-article approval) and scaling
to volume production. For low-volume runs, 5-axis systems eliminate
the need for expensive multi-operation tooling, reducing upfront
costs for clients in R&D-intensive sectors like robotics or
renewable energy.
Material Versatility & Process Optimization
Supports a wide range of materials—from ultra-hard alloys (e.g.,
Inconel for aerospace) to delicate plastics (e.g., PEEK for medical
devices)—using adaptive cutting strategies. For instance, cryogenic
cooling prevents thermal deformation when machining titanium, while
specialized toolpaths minimize surface roughness in optical-grade
acrylics. This expertise ensures optimal material utilization and
part performance, even for exotic or hard-to-machine materials.
